Spiderman 3 1:1 Mask replica

Coming Soon!!




In collaboration with Columbia Pictures and Marvel Entertainment, Master Replicas was given exclusive access to filming props to insure that every look, angle, detail of this Limited Edition work of art reflects the actual mask worn by Tobey Maguire in Spider-Man 3. With the attention to detail you’ve come to expect, Master Replicas provides the collector with a collectible embodying a “one of a kind” feel, a “one of a kind” look, and “one of a kind” accuracy that has long been the brand’s hallmark. This prop is so precise collectors will think that the web-slinger himself left something behind on his daily patrol. This is his gift, his curse. Who is he? He’s Spider-Man. Add this brilliant prop replica to your collection. Order you Spider-Man 3 Spider-Man Mask Replica Limited Edition from Master Replicas today! And always remember “With great power comes great responsibility.”

Stands 14 inches tall, including custom display stand
Made from high-quality stretchy material, authentically replicating the screen-used costume
Includes individually numbered plaque, collateral, and Certificate of Authenticity
Measures approximately 14" x 8.3" x 8"
Expected to ship: Winter 2007
